Video Game Sales Bigger Than DVDs and Blu-ray Sales Last Year

Last year, video games trumped the global combined sales of DVD and Blu-ray. Congrats, video games!


The sales of video games grew 20 percent to US$32 billion while the sales of DVD and Blu-ray slumped 6 percent to US$29 billion. Does that mean more people bought video games?

Nope! With video games carrying a higher price tag, more people bought movies, so there you go.
